So bought an F57 Mini Cooper SD 6 months ago and booked it into National Tyres to have the following work

Oil Change
MOT
Tyre replaced
Rear brake pads
Brake fluid

It’s the first time any garage has seen the car since we purchased it and we’ve had no issues with the keys until now.

Next day after collecting the car both key fobs have stopped working, they will not open the doors or start the engine unless I hold the key fob to the steering column.
I have replaced both batteries in the fobs (although I’ve not had any low battery warning from the car) and the problem remains. National are saying nothing to do with them.

Thoughts? Anybody know how I can fix this?
